Valle de Santa Inés Sunshine Hours by Month
Sunshine is key to understanding how a place experiences its seasons. This page shows the total number of hours of direct sunlight per month and the average hours per day in Valle de Santa Inés, Spain. Long-term data from 1990 to 2020 was used to calculate these averages.
Monthly hours of sunshine
While the amount of sunshine in Valle de Santa Inés changes moderately throughout the year, the annual total remains impressive at around 2879 hours. Expect slightly brighter days in July and a subtle dip in December.
Daily hours of sunshine
Enjoy up to 9.9 hours of daily sun in July, and experience slightly darker atmosphere in December, with about 6.3 hours of daily sunlight.
Valle de Santa Inés vs Major Cities: Sunshine Compared
Valle de Santa Inés enjoys an average of 2879 hours of sunshine annually. Let’s compare this with some popular tourist destinations:
Athens, Greece, enjoys 2769 hours of sunshine each year, making it one of the sunniest destinations in the Mediterranean region.
In contrast, Juneau, Alaska, receives only about 1523 hours of sunshine per year and is known for its very short days in winter and frequently overcast conditions.
The climate in San Francisco, USA, includes 3072 hours of sunshine annually, thanks to its mild coastal weather.
Perth, Australia, enjoys 3180 hours of sunshine annually, the highest among major Australian cities.
